Selected Work & Case Studies

A curated mix of production systems and creative prototypes that explore how tech solves real business challenges while delivering elegant UX.

My focus is full-stack development with Ruby on Rails, Postgres, Stimulus and integrations like Stripe, PayPal, and AI assistants. I build marketplaces, payment flows, and real-time dashboards that scale with clarity.

Production
Live systems like GetFood4Less used by real customers, orders, and operations.
Concept
Experiments from my Playground that test ideas in UX, AI and developer productivity.

I believe great software comes from curiosity and continuous learning. Each project pushes something new, from optimizing data flows to rethinking how people interact with technology.

RailsPostgresActionCableSidekiqStripePayPalMapboxGeocoderAI

Admin Dashboards

Business Admin Dashboard preview

Business Admin Dashboard

KPIs, live order stream, refunds, roles/permissions, store management.

  • Rails
  • ActionCable
  • Sidekiq
  • Postgres
  • Multi-store
  • RBAC
  • Figma

Design & Prototyping

Communication & Payments

Concept systems exploring real-time chat, presence, and embedded payments for Rails apps.

PayFlow Lite Payment concept

PayFlow Lite Concept

Micro-service for payments, refunds, and split transactions with webhooks and built-in checkout pages.

  • Rails
  • Stripe
  • Webhooks
  • Split
  • Architecture
TalkRoom Real-time chat

TalkRoom Concept

Plug-and-play chat layer for marketplaces: themed rooms, presence tracking, and real-time moderation.

  • Rails
  • ActionCable
  • Redis
  • WebSockets
  • UX

Real-time & Geolocation

Real-time updates with ActionCable and location-aware features powered by Mapbox + Geocoder.

Mapbox Geocoding

Geocoding & Store Locator

Address autocomplete, distance filters, and city-scoped search using Mapbox + Geocoder.

  • Mapbox
  • Geocoder
  • Rails
  • Postgres
  • UX

AI & Modern Tools

AI Assistant concept

AI Assistant (Concept)

Ops copilot for stores/admins: FAQs, order triage, summaries, and recommendations.

  • AI
  • RAG
  • Recommendations
Chat Experiences

Chat Experiences

Conversational UX with Rails + JS + ActionCable. Secure server-side patterns.

  • Rails
  • ActionCable
  • WebSockets
Dev Productivity Cursor

Dev Productivity Cursor

Refactors, test generation, and workflow acceleration with AI coding tools.

  • Cursor
  • Copilot
  • Testing
Developer Playground (on-site)

Developer Playground

Micro-interactions, WebLLM (no-key) demo, and UX patterns used across the site.

  • WebLLM
  • UX
  • Micro-interactions